I had a refrigerator that was leaking water. I had to then shut off my water.  He had said he was very busy and would contact me in 5 days. He never contacted me, so I called.  I finally spoke with him.  He was very abusive with me and threatened me on the phone.  So, he did not only fail to contact me.  He did finally send a worker to the house.  The employee came in my house with his shoes on despite the weather and took it upon himself to use good dish towels to whipe my floor.  He was very unprofessional.
